Cost Comparison: Carbon Steel vs. Stainless Steel Pipe

When it comes to choosing the right material for pipes, cost is often a significant factor to consider. Two popular options in the market are carbon steel and stainless steel pipes. Both materials have their own unique properties and advantages, but they also come with different price tags. In this article, we will compare the cost of carbon steel and stainless steel pipes to help you make an informed decision.

Carbon steel pipes are widely used in various industries due to their strength and durability. They are made from a combination of iron and carbon, with carbon content ranging from 0.06% to 1.5%. Carbon steel pipes are known for their high tensile strength, which makes them suitable for transporting fluids and gases under high pressure. They are also resistant to corrosion, making them a reliable choice for many applications.

On the other hand, stainless steel pipes are made from a combination of iron and chromium, with chromium content ranging from 10.5% to 30%. The addition of chromium gives stainless steel its unique properties, including excellent corrosion resistance and high temperature resistance. Stainless steel pipes are commonly used in industries where hygiene and cleanliness are crucial, such as food processing and pharmaceuticals.

Now, let’s dive into the cost comparison between carbon steel and stainless steel pipes. Generally, carbon steel pipes are more affordable compared to stainless steel pipes. The lower cost of carbon steel pipes can be attributed to the lower cost of raw materials and the simpler manufacturing process. Carbon steel is widely available and can be produced in large quantities, resulting in lower production costs.

In contrast, stainless steel pipes are more expensive due to the higher cost of raw materials, particularly chromium. The production process for stainless steel pipes is also more complex, involving additional steps such as alloying and heat treatment. These factors contribute to the higher price tag of stainless steel pipes.

However, it is important to note that the cost of pipes is not solely determined by the material itself. Other factors, such as pipe size, wall thickness, and specific requirements, can also affect the overall cost. For example, larger diameter pipes and pipes with thicker walls will generally be more expensive regardless of the material.

Furthermore, the cost of maintenance and repairs should also be taken into consideration. While carbon steel pipes are generally more affordable upfront, they may require more frequent maintenance and repairs due to their lower corrosion resistance. On the other hand, stainless steel pipes are more resistant to corrosion, reducing the need for maintenance and repairs in the long run.

In conclusion, when comparing the cost of carbon steel and stainless steel pipes, carbon steel pipes are generally more affordable. However, it is essential to consider other factors such as pipe size, wall thickness, and specific requirements. Additionally, the long-term cost of maintenance and repairs should also be taken into account. Ultimately, the choice between carbon steel and stainless steel pipes should be based on the specific needs and budget of your project.

Factors Affecting the Price Difference Between Carbon Steel and Stainless Steel Pipe

Factors Affecting the Price Difference Between Carbon Steel and Stainless Steel Pipe

When it comes to choosing the right type of pipe for your project, cost is often a significant consideration. Two popular options are carbon steel and stainless steel pipes, but which one is more expensive? The answer to this question depends on several factors that affect the price difference between these two materials.

One of the primary factors that contribute to the price difference is the composition of the materials. Carbon steel is primarily made up of iron and carbon, with trace amounts of other elements. On the other hand, stainless steel is an alloy that contains iron, chromium, and often other elements such as nickel and molybdenum. The addition of these elements makes stainless steel more resistant to corrosion and gives it a shiny appearance.

The cost of raw materials plays a significant role in determining the price of pipes. Carbon steel is generally less expensive than stainless steel because the raw materials required for its production are more readily available and less costly. Iron and carbon are abundant resources, whereas the elements used in stainless steel production, such as chromium and nickel, are more scarce and expensive.

Another factor that affects the price difference is the manufacturing process. Carbon steel pipes are typically made using a simpler and less expensive manufacturing process compared to stainless steel pipes. Carbon steel can be easily welded and formed, which reduces production costs. In contrast, stainless steel requires more complex manufacturing techniques, including precise alloying and heat treatment processes, which increase production costs.

The corrosion resistance of stainless steel is another factor that contributes to its higher price. Stainless steel pipes are highly resistant to corrosion, making them suitable for applications where exposure to moisture or corrosive substances is a concern. Carbon steel, on the other hand, is more susceptible to corrosion and may require additional protective coatings or treatments to prevent rusting. These additional measures add to the overall cost of carbon steel pipes.

The intended application of the pipes also affects the price difference between carbon steel and stainless steel. Stainless steel pipes are often used in industries such as food processing, pharmaceuticals, and chemical processing, where hygiene and corrosion resistance are critical. The higher cost of stainless steel is justified by its superior performance in these demanding environments. Carbon steel pipes, on the other hand, are commonly used in applications where cost is a primary consideration, such as construction and infrastructure projects.

Market demand and availability also play a role in determining the price difference between these two types of pipes. Stainless steel pipes are often in higher demand due to their superior properties, which can drive up their price. Additionally, the availability of stainless steel may be limited compared to carbon steel, further contributing to its higher cost.

In conclusion, several factors contribute to the price difference between carbon steel and stainless steel pipes. The composition of the materials, the manufacturing process, corrosion resistance, intended application, market demand, and availability all play a role in determining the cost. While carbon steel is generally less expensive due to its simpler manufacturing process and more readily available raw materials, stainless steel offers superior corrosion resistance and is often required for specific applications. Ultimately, the choice between the two will depend on the specific needs and budget of the project.

Long-term Cost Analysis: Carbon Steel vs. Stainless Steel Pipe

When it comes to choosing the right material for pipes, cost is often a significant factor to consider. Two popular options in the market are carbon steel and stainless steel pipes. Both materials have their own unique properties and advantages, but they also come with different price tags. In this article, we will delve into the long-term cost analysis of carbon steel versus stainless steel pipes.

Carbon steel pipes are known for their strength and durability. They are widely used in various industries, including oil and gas, construction, and manufacturing. Carbon steel is an alloy of iron and carbon, which gives it its robustness. These pipes are relatively inexpensive compared to stainless steel pipes, making them a popular choice for many applications.

However, carbon steel pipes are prone to corrosion, especially when exposed to moisture or certain chemicals. This can lead to costly repairs and replacements over time. To combat this issue, carbon steel pipes are often coated with protective layers, such as paint or zinc. While these coatings can help prolong the lifespan of the pipes, they also add to the overall cost.

On the other hand, stainless steel pipes are highly resistant to corrosion. They contain a higher percentage of chromium, which forms a protective layer on the surface of the pipes, preventing rust and corrosion. This makes stainless steel pipes ideal for applications where they will be exposed to moisture or corrosive substances.

Stainless steel pipes are more expensive than carbon steel pipes upfront. The higher cost is mainly due to the higher content of chromium and other alloying elements. However, when considering the long-term cost, stainless steel pipes may prove to be a more cost-effective option.

One of the key advantages of stainless steel pipes is their longevity. They have a much longer lifespan compared to carbon steel pipes, which means fewer repairs and replacements over time. This can result in significant cost savings in the long run.

Additionally, stainless steel pipes require minimal maintenance. They do not need to be coated or painted to protect against corrosion, saving both time and money. This low maintenance requirement further contributes to the overall cost-effectiveness of stainless steel pipes.

Furthermore, stainless steel pipes have excellent heat resistance and can withstand high temperatures. This makes them suitable for applications that involve extreme heat, such as in the petrochemical industry. Carbon steel pipes, on the other hand, may deform or weaken when exposed to high temperatures, leading to potential failures and costly repairs.

In conclusion, while carbon steel pipes may be cheaper upfront, stainless steel pipes offer a more cost-effective solution in the long run. Their resistance to corrosion, longevity, low maintenance requirements, and heat resistance make them a reliable and durable choice for various applications. Although the initial investment may be higher, the reduced need for repairs and replacements can result in significant cost savings over time. Therefore, when considering the long-term cost analysis, stainless steel pipes prove to be a worthwhile investment.
